‘ recruitment suffered due to a late move up from Memphis, Tennessee and Memphis University High School, where the offensive lineman earned an FBS offer from Southern Mississippi, bringing some real momentum into the 2025 season with the then-6A defending champs Maple Grove. I watched Spears earn an offer from Bemidji State up at their Big School War on the Shore Team Camp, and there was certainly some FCS contenders kicking the tires late in the process, but recruiting timelines are different nowadays and there aren’t many spots left in Division 1 recruiting classes now that it’s February.
However, Spears is a stud, and an impressively athletic big body who played tackle for the Crimson and showed off versatility, mobility, and physical dominance in his introduction to Minnesota Big School football. Watching him pull and get his frame building up some stream is a fun watch, and with the coaching and experience from his multiple stops in Tennessee and Minnesota I think the future is bright wherever he ends up.
